Village Christian Academy is 0-10 against Fayetteville Christian since September of 2022 but things could change on Tuesday. The Knights will take on the Warriors at 5:00 p.m. Both squads will be entering this one on the heels of a big victory.
Village Christian Academy barely beat Freedom Christian Academy the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Knights were the clear victors by a 4-1 margin over the Patriots on Friday. The victory continues a trend for Village Christian Academy in their matchups with Freedom Christian Academy: they've now won eight in a row.
Meanwhile, after failing to score in their last contest, Fayetteville Christian made sure to put some goals up on the board against Berean Baptist Academy on Saturday. Their defense stepped up to hand the Bulldogs a 9-0 shutout. It was an even better day for Hunter Talley as he scored three goals for his team.
Fayetteville Christian's win bumped their record up to 16-2. As for Village Christian Academy, their victory bumped their record up to 9-5-1.
Village Christian Academy suffered a grim 6-1 defeat to Fayetteville Christian in their previous meeting two weeks ago. That match was all but decided by halftime, at which point the Knights were down 5-0.
